**Handover: Payrollia export format change**

As of the Payrollia 6.0 cutover, the payroll export switches from fixed-width records to a JSON envelope with a versioned schema header. Plugin authors should stop parsing by column offset immediately; the legacy format will be removed next quarter. Sample payloads are in the shared fixtures folder. During the transition window, ownership of compatibility questions sits with the engineer named below.

approver of hahog-hahap = Ulaath Praael

Subject: DR drill this Thursday — Tilefetch edition

Hi support crew,

Quick heads-up: Thursday we're running a disaster-recovery drill on Tilefetch, our map-tile prefetcher. Expect cached tiles in the Norwick region to go stale for about an hour — please tag related tickets "DR-drill" instead of escalating. If you need to restart the prefetcher console during the drill, unlock it with the recovery passphrase below.

strongbox words: druiel-frador-brieth-druys-fenys-zorwyn-zorael

Changelog — Cartstorm load harness, v2.4. Defaults changed: checkout-flow scenarios now ramp over five minutes instead of one, and virtual-user think time is randomized to better match real traffic. If alerts fire during scheduled runs, check the run calendar before paging anyone. The harness now ships with these default settings.

config for tagaf-bawif:
[norok]
host = norok.ordinworks.local
user = norok_svc
database = norok_prod

## Configuration

The Driftbox export worker retries failed exports automatically. Set `EXPORT_RETRY_MAX` (default 5) and `EXPORT_BACKOFF_MS` (default 2000) in `.env`. Retries are idempotent; duplicates are deduped downstream by the Kelpgate ingester. The worker must also authenticate to Kelpgate on each retry, so your `.env` needs this line:

secret setting of bagag-kajof: RELAY_SECRET8=d9a517d5